ADEN-SABA
The Republic of Yemen has condemned the two attacks that occurred in Marseille, France, and in Edmonton, Alberta, Canada.
In a statement, of which Saba obtained a copy, the foreign ministry said: "Such terror acts are against the humanitarian, immoral and religious values."
The ministry renewed its rejection of terrorism in all its forms and regardless of its motives and causes, calling on the international community to stand together in the face of terror attacks.
It expressed sympathy with France and Canada and expressed condolences to governments and peoples of the two countries, especially the relatives of the victims. It wished the wounded speedy recovery.
